Shodan2000 Posted June 6, 2014 Share Posted June 6, 2014 (edited) Is it possible to integrate DirectX June 2010 SDK (https://www.microsoft.com/en-us/download/details.aspx?id=8109) via WinToolkit in a Windows 7 image?The integrated DirectX 11 in Windows 7 is not enough for some programs and games. They will ask for older DirectX files (like d3dx10_43.dll is missing). I'm currently do a separate silent installation, but I like integration more.START /WAIT "Extract DirectX June 2010 SDK" "directx_Jun2010_redist.exe" /C /T:%TEMP% /QSTART /WAIT "Installing DirectX June 2010 SDK" "%TEMP%\DXSETUP.exe" /silent Edited June 6, 2014 by Shodan2000 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
